Black comedy, also known as black humor, dark humor, dark comedy, morbid humor, edgy humor, or gallows humor, is a style of comedy that makes light of subject matter that is generally considered taboo, particularly subjects that are normally considered serious or painful to discuss. Humour-Humour generates feelings and pleasure and for this reason it has a potential for the feeling to become associated with the brand and affect consumer attitude towards the brand and probably its image .
